Output 3073032628217eaab4bb0fc4357008c4ee9f0c64cf1b1de72672bfbeab977891:0

value
1030000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c16fd42849c4ce27b0c0812a95ab703c3d86ab50 OP_EQUALVERIFY OP_CHECKSIG
address
1JdoP2BNq9MvgdJJTKGhHB46SFaJ4uRwAo
transaction
3073032628217eaab4bb0fc4357008c4ee9f0c64cf1b1de72672bfbeab977891
spent
true